What Are Chemical Peels?

Chemical peels involve applying a solution to the skin that causes the outer layers to exfoliate and eventually peel off. This process reveals fresher, healthier skin underneath. It's a treatment offered by many med spas and dermatologists, designed to improve skin texture, tone, and overall appearance.

How Do Chemical Peels Work?

The primary function of chemical peels is to remove dead skin cells and stimulate the production of new skin cells. The solution used in the peel penetrates the skin's surface, breaking down the bonds that hold dead skin cells together. This exfoliation process helps uncover a more youthful complexion and can address various skin concerns, from fine lines to sun damage.

The Benefits of Chemical Peels

Chemical peels offer numerous benefits that make them an appealing option for many individuals. They can help reduce the appearance of acne scars, even out skin tone, and improve skin texture. Additionally, chemical peels promote collagen production, which can lead to firmer, more elastic skin. These peels can also minimize the appearance of pores and enhance the effectiveness of skincare products by allowing them to penetrate deeper into the skin.

Types of Chemical Peels

There are three main types of chemical peels, each varying in intensity and purpose. Superficial peels are the mildest form, often used to treat minor skin issues like dryness and uneven texture. Medium peels penetrate deeper into the skin, targeting wrinkles and pigmentation irregularities. Deep peels are the most intensive option, addressing severe skin concerns but involving a longer recovery period. Your choice depends on your skin type, concerns, and desired results.

What to Expect During a Chemical Peel

During the procedure, a trained professional at a med spa will cleanse your skin and apply the chemical solution. You may experience a tingling or burning sensation as the solution works its magic. The duration of the treatment depends on the type of peel being performed. Afterward, your skin will begin to peel over the next few days, revealing a refreshed complexion beneath.

Post-Treatment Care

Proper post-treatment care is essential to maximize the benefits of a chemical peel. It's important to keep your skin moisturized and protected from the sun, as it will be more sensitive after the procedure. You should avoid using harsh skincare products and exfoliants during the recovery period. Following the guidelines provided by your dermatologist or med spa will ensure optimal healing and results.

Risks and Considerations

While chemical peels offer numerous advantages, it's vital to be aware of potential risks. Some individuals may experience temporary redness, swelling, or irritation after the treatment. Deep peels, in particular, may require downtime for healing. Consulting with a qualified professional will help you understand the potential side effects and ensure the treatment is suitable for your skin.
